The celebrated French electro-brass ensemble FÜLÜ is arriving in Phnom Penh this January for an electrifying performance that promises to be one of the highlights of the city's cultural calendar. Taking the stage at Chew & Bash — the vibrant music venue in the Coconut Park building on Koh Pich Island — FÜLÜ will bring their distinctive musical style to Cambodia on Saturday, 10 January 2026, starting at 7:00 PM.

This one-off Cambodian stop on their Asian tour promises a hypnotic fusion set to make the Khmer capital vibrate, blending French audacity with local energy.

A Star-Studded Night at Chew Bash: An Explosive Line-up
The night ignites from 7:00 PM and runs deep into the early hours, in the open-air atmosphere of the Chew Bash rooftop at Phnom Penh Island Club.
The evening opens in full brass flourish with Brass on the Block, Phnom Penh’s ultra-dynamic outfit renowned for its funk, Latin and Khmer pop melting pot — think tropical horns setting the stage for the French invasion with a contagious energy drawn straight from the capital’s buzzing streets.
DJ Niko Yu, master of transitions, will keep the momentum flowing between sets and into a fiery after-party, ensuring the dance floor stays in constant motion with genre-spanning mixes.
